Annual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io for Pfizer Inc (2014–2025)

Year-by-year debt coverage analysis for Pfizer Inc. For market capitalisation and broader financial context, see how much is Pfizer Inc worth.

Year CF-to-Debt Ratio Operating CF (BRL) Total Liabilities YoY Change
2025 0.10x R$11.71 Billion R$121.39 Billion ▼ -5.5%
2024 0.10x R$12.74 Billion R$124.90 Billion ▲ +16.3%
2023 0.09x R$12.04 Billion R$137.21 Billion ▼ -69.6%
2022 0.29x R$29.27 Billion R$101.55 Billion ▼ -7.8%
2021 0.31x R$32.58 Billion R$104.28 Billion ▲ +97.4%
2020 0.16x R$14.40 Billion R$90.99 Billion ▲ +31.4%
2019 0.12x R$12.59 Billion R$104.45 Billion ▼ -26.9%
2018 0.16x R$15.83 Billion R$96.02 Billion ▼ -1.4%
2017 0.17x R$16.80 Billion R$100.49 Billion ▲ +15.7%
2016 0.14x R$16.19 Billion R$112.07 Billion ▲ +0.7%
2015 0.14x R$14.69 Billion R$102.38 Billion ▼ -19.4%
2014 0.18x R$17.08 Billion R$95.94 Billion
Cash Flow-to-Debt Ratio = Operating Cash Flow / Total Liabilities. Higher is better for debt service capacity.
